Methods' Summary |
addChild |
Adds a child. Some containers provide an interface for
adding children which you should use. |
removeChild |
Remove a child. Some containers provide an interface for
adding children which you should use.
|
getChildren |
Returns a sequence of the children of this container. |
getChildProperties |
Read/modify some child layout properties. XPropertySet provides a
rich API that allows, e.g., for introspection.
Should rarely be a need to use; containers shall provide an interface
for setting properties more confortably. |
setLayoutUnit |
Set at initilization, this object should be notified when a containers state
changes, that may affect its size, to queue a layout re-calculation. |
getLayoutUnit |
|
allocateArea |
To be used by the parent for the purpose of layout management.
For widgets, use XWindow::setPosSize() |
getRequestedSize |
Used by the layouting unit to evaluate size damage, and force a
re-allocation. |
getAllocatedArea |
Used by the layouting unit to evaluate size damage, and force a
re-allocation. |
getHeightForWidth |
For flow layouting (e.g. wrap-able labels). TODO: We might want to
re-design this approach -- check XLayoutConstrains::calcAdjustedSize(). |
hasHeightForWidth |
For flow layouting (e.g. wrap-able labels). TODO: We might want to
re-design this approach -- check XLayoutConstrains::calcAdjustedSize(). |
